  • Great saw but has Ground Fault Breaker issues when used with the 110 Volt adapter.
Great saw. Wow. Except. There is an issue when running on the 110 Volt adapter. It blows GFI breakers, even if the saw is plugged into a non-GFI circuit. After trying different plugs and circuits for an hour or two, I did a Google search and found this is not a new issue. To use the saw, I had to drive to the nearest Big Box store, and buy two 60 Volt batteries at a significantly higher price than Amazon. My house does not have any GFI breakers in the panel and I did not have any issues at home. But the GFI breakers at the job site popped the moment the saw was turned on. For more explanations - Google the issue. My suggestion, don't bother with the 110 adapter. Just go with the two batteries. The batteries last long enough and charge fast enough. ... show more

  • Flawed, but a good saw.
Excellent tool, highly versatile and an all in one saw- miter, compound bevel, and the dual battery/electric power option. My one major complaint is the lack of calibration. The saw doesn’t come out of the box proper calibrated, any in anyway. It isn’t calibrated at a zero straight cut nor at any of the miter cuts, beveled or straight. I had to calibrate the saw multiple times, and occasionally I have to recalibrate it midwork. I was on the fence between this saw and the Festool Kapex. Maybe the price difference comes into play with the calibration needs of the DeWalt. I’m sticking it out with this saw for now. It’s not perfect, but it’s a good saw. ... show more

  • Incredible power, and no cord!!
This tool was my first taste of the flexvolt platform. I had been given a bunch of flexvolt batteries so I opted to purchase the tool only model. I was amazed at the power this saw has while running on just batteries. Because of this tool i have heavily invested in the flexvolt line. The runtime on this saw is also impressive. I usually put both batteries on charge while we eat lunch, with that strategy a set of batteries easily lasts us a full day. When power is available the included adapter easily installs on the tool and gives never ending power. Honestly though, this saw is so powerful on just battery we rarely use the adapter, even when power is available. I highly recommend. ... show more
